MATHEMATICAL MODELING OF GRAIN SIZE AND …

Cone crusher is one of the main equipment for crushing rock materials. The materials are crushed into small particles by the eccentric motion of moving cone in the crushing chamber.

14 Cone Crusher Common Problems And How To …

Causes: Cone crusher base is loosening; Difficult-to-break materials enter the crushing chamber, leading to blockage; parts break or wear; poor lubrication makes the spindle tightened by bushing.
